US Airstrike Hits Family Home on Iran's Qeshm Island, Killing Civilians

A US airstrike on Iran's Qeshm Island hit a family home in a densely populated residential area, killing a family of three and injuring two children, according to Iranian officials and a New York Times analysis. The US Central Command confirmed strikes in southern Iran in retaliation for earlier attacks, stating it is investigating reports of civilian casualties.

Iranians Fear Escalating Conflict and Human Rights Crisis Amid US Airstrikes and Regime Repression

US airstrikes on Iranian port cities and Tehran's retaliation against US allies have intensified, leaving Iranians in fear of escalating violence and a worsening human rights crisis. Civilians in affected cities like Bandar Abbas and Jask face power cuts, internet shutdowns, and water shortages, while executions continue across the country.

US Airstrike in Somalia Kills 12 Civilians, Including 8 Children, Investigation Reveals

A US airstrike in Jamaame, Somalia on November 15, 2025, killed at least 12 civilians, including eight children. The Guardian's investigation, using witness testimony and photographic evidence, details the devastating impact on families, with no official acknowledgment or accountability from the US military, which stated the strike targeted al-Shabaab.

Traders placed over $1bn in perfectly timed bets on the Iran war. What is going on?

Suspicious wagers on the US-Israel war in Iran are creating huge windfalls and raising concerns among lawmakersSixteen bets made $100,000 each accurately predicting the timing of the US airstrikes against Iran on 27 February. Later, a single user would make over $550,000 after betting that Ayatollah Ali Khamenei would topple, just moments before his assassination by Israeli forces. On 7 April, right before Donald Trump announced a temporary ceasefire with Iran, traders bet $950m that oil prices would come down. They did.These bets and other well-timed wagers accurately predicted the precise timing of major developments in the US-Israel war with Iran, creating huge windfalls and raising concerns among lawmakers and experts over potential insider trading.
